Crypto U Arbitrage Calculator

CoinDesk is an independent operating subsidiary of Digital Currency Group, which invests in cryptocurrencies and blockchain startups. As part of their compensation, certain CoinDesk employees, including editorial employees, may receive exposure to DCG equity in the form of stock appreciation rights, which vest over a multi-year period. CoinDesk journalists are not allowed to purchase stock outright in DCG. Arbitrage has been a mainstay of traditional financial markets long before the emergence of the crypto market.

The calculator allows a user to input the dollar value of the digital assets they are thinking of staking, the amount of each token, and the percentage change in price. This is most likely because the crypto market is renowned for being highly volatile compared to other financial markets. This means crypto asset prices tend to deviate significantly over a certain time period. Because crypto assets are traded globally across hundreds of exchanges 24/7, there are far more opportunities for arbitrage traders to find profitable price discrepancies. As liquidity gets swapped from a DEX , the ratio of the coins in any of the liquidity pool pairs becomes unbalanced. You can either buy low on DeFiChain and sell high on a CEX, or buy low from a CEX and sell high on DeFiChain).

Since arbitrage opportunities are scarce and offer winner take all returns, traders have to optimize their latency to compete effectively. Exploring APIs and data available from Crypto markets, such as i) simple arbitrage strategy for crypto centralized exchanges; ii) uniswap pools exploration. Arbitrage opportunities are becoming increasingly prevalent in the crypto sector and offer traders an attractive way to maximize their gains. However, just like any other trading strategy, crypto arbitrage has its upsides and pitfalls. In this guide, we will discuss the smartest ways to engage in crypto arbitrage.

People are also trading in and out of the pool, which may also cause one side of the pool to grow or contract, ending up with something like a 60/40 balance. The total liquidity in a pool can change when trading fees are added, or when a liquidity provider adds or removes their liquidity. In this guide, we will explain exactly what impermanent loss is, provide an easy to follow example and outline the steps investors can implement to mitigate the risk. The advent of decentralized finance has opened up a world of possibilities for cryptocurrency investors to earn interest on their holdings. Given the attractive nature of passive income, we largely expect many protocols to integrate various lending opportunities into other sectors of the wider DeFi ecosystem.

Due to the market’s competitive nature, Sarah might have to buy bitcoin on Coinbase for $45,005 and sell on Kraken for $45,015. The convergence of the prices of bitcoin on Coinbase and Kraken will continue until there is no more price disparity to profit off of. However, this does not necessarily mean that crypto arbitrageurs are completely free from risks. In circumstances where a trader changes the ratio significantly in a pool , it can create big differences in the prices of the assets in the pool compared to their market value . The key risks of this strategy include the episodic nature of such opportunities. Also, the rates may change for the worse before you finalize your order, which may result in losses.

Uniswap Arbitrage

Simply put, if you see that Bitcoin price varies by $100 on two different exchanges, you can buy it on one of them for a lower price and sell it on the other platform. The difficulty in arbitrage lies in finding a price discrepancy for the same trading pair across two different exchanges. For an overview of the main arbitrage strategies please refer to our previous article. Arbitrage-bot,A cryptocurrency arbitrage framework implemented with ccxt and cplex.

  • Note that the price also tends to vary because investor demand for an asset is slightly different on each exchange.
  • It has a significant impact on both the usability and security of blockchains.
  • If it’s successful, however, the optimistic transfer is maintained and the user takes their profit.
  • When Bob buys bitcoin at $45,000 on Coinbase and sells at $45,020 on Kraken, Sarah may no longer execute this trade at this exact price.
  • The most obvious way to do this is to thoroughly monitor the asset prices and compare them to the market.

More times than not, higher returns come with a higher degree of risk. The app allows users to supply funds to popular DeFi protocols, without requiring any technical knowledge or the use of web 3.0 wallets like Metamask. Using Swap Rate, users can swap their variable interest for a fixed rate over a predefined window of time. But, for the risk averse lender, rest assured that DeFi APYs are continuing to perform at multiples above a traditional savings account, best highlighted by the rates shown on our lending chart. Finally, another issue is that of high gas fees for transitions between platforms, which in and of themselves lower potential for profit. The pools work like any other stacking pool, you just need to deposit ETH or BNB to get passive income.

That said, the speed of algorithmic trading platforms and markets can also work against traders. For example, there may be an execution risk in which traders are unable to lock in a profitable price before it moves past them in seconds. International banks, who make markets in currencies, exploit an inefficiency in the market where one market is overvalued and another is undervalued. Price differences between exchange rates are only fractions of a cent, and in order for this form of arbitrage to be profitable, a trader must trade a large amount of capital.

February Crypto Vc Roundup: Infrastructure Startups Attracted Record Funding

Beta Mode – Many lending protocols are still in their nascency and will signal this with a “beta mode” indicator somewhere on the site. For new users, we recommend staying away from projects which are still in beta mode. Relative Rates – If interest rates on one lending protocol are drastically higher than others, we suggest that you approach with caution.

Y is the amount of the other and k is the total liquidity in the pool. When the total liquidity, k, changes, the ratio of x and y must adjust to remain balanced. In part two of our series, the theoretical will meet the practical. In line 877, we can see the contract transfer funds to the user’s contract “optimistically”—It doesn’t check the balance of the user’s contract to see if they have enough of that asset. Custody – Be sure to note if a lending protocol is custodial or non-custodial. The easiest way to tell is by depositing a small amount of capital.

Before the assets are withdrawn from the pool, the loss is referred to as impermanent. By decentralising traditional financial services, anyone can now lend funds to DeFi applications. Depositing digital assets, often into standard liquidity pools, can earn investors interest rates far above what is currently offered by global banks. For example, Bob spots the price disparities between bitcoin on Coinbase and Kraken and decides to go all in. However, instead of moving funds between the two exchanges, Bob already has funds denominated in tether on Coinbase and 1 BTC on Kraken.

Crypto Arbitrage

Meanwhile, bot #1 notices someone is trying to ‘frontrun’ them and ‘modifies’ its transaction to include a higher gas fee. Bot #1 can alternatively have a strategy to naively up its gas spend at frequent intervals expecting competition. At the time of writing, the ETH price is around 4370 USD on central exchanges buycoinnow review like Binance, let’s see, how much we pay on the DEX by using our freshly minted dUSD. Currently everyone wants dUSD because everyone wants to do Liquidity mining or buy decentralised assets on the DEX. So everyone is ”buying” dUSD using their DFI, this is why the price of dUSD is currently very high.

For example, if someone wished to trade ether for link they would need to locate an ETH/LINK liquidity pool on the exchange. Decentralized crypto exchanges, however, use a different method for pricing crypto assets. Known as an “automated market maker” system, this directly relies on crypto arbitrage traders to keep prices in line with those shown across other exchanges.

⇒ As Bernie currently doesn’t need to use his token X, he swaps it for another asset, say XTZ , which has a higher yield of 7.1% at the moment. Alex Obadialeads Research and Platform efforts atCambrial Capital, a fund of crypto funds based in London and Berlin. He also organizes the London DeFi Summit and the monthly Zero Knowledge London meetups. This piece is purely for informational purposes; nothing in this post should be construed as investment advice.

For interest rate arbitrage, lending rates change dynamically as users allocate funds to lending protocols. This means a large amount of capital (~$40k today) allocated at once will suffer from significant slippage costs. Using orderbooks, developers can fill limit orders from a decentralized exchange and then see if the tokens acquired in the first step could be sold for more to ANY other liquidity pool. This is the strategy that will be used for the arbitrage bot in this article.

An Ethereum transaction can go from one EOA to another EOA, like when you pay a friend. An Ethereum transaction can also go from an EOA to execute code in a contract. That contract can call another contract and so on, until the gas in your transaction runs out.

Crypto U Arbitrage Calculator Explained

This is why crypto arbitrageurs must execute high volumes of trades to generate substantial gains. Second, there is the same problem with swapping assets between centralized and decentralized exchanges. For that purpose, bridges also exist, though it may be a challenging task to find a solution for a specific set of platforms. When using bridges, you sometimes have to wait a long time for the transfer to complete and in doing so, miss your arbitrage opportunity.

Decentralized Exchanges

Whilst the occurrence of market inefficiencies is far more infrequent in traditional financial markets, the opposite seems to be the case in the crypto market. This is due to the way in which the cryptocurrency exchange sector functions. These platforms tend to run siloed systems, resulting in uncorrelated bdswiss broker pricing. Therefore, over the years, arbitraging has become one of the go-to strategies for crypto traders. In short it is an online magnificent robot tool that queries major crypto exchanges in real time and finds arbitrage opportunities according to your desired minimum percentage.

A pool is usually a smart contract that is used only for a particular cryptocurrency pair, e.g. If these two pools fell out of sync, arbitraging the price spread would mean trying to bring them in sync by buying on one and selling on the other. Before chosing which exchanges to include in the code for an arbitrage bot, readers must understand how decentralized exchanges work under the hood, as this changes the strategy radically. The most popular DEX architechtures use the concept of liquidity pools rather than orderbooks and are called Automated Market Makers. Note that the profits generated from such trading activities largely depend upon the speed at which an arbitrageur can capitalize on the uncorrelated pricing of assets.

The platform uses interest-earning tokens – aTokens – that track interest earned in real-time. In this section, we’ll provide a very brief overview of our suggested lending platforms, more importantly focusing on what makes each unique. Stress-Free – Interest earned from lending is collected automatically, meaning there is little to no degree of maintenance required by end-users to earn a passive income on the most popular cryptocurrencies.

